Output 1725121d346f386e983e59887130344aa97dd5e80697017c4d59405c816537b7:1

value
338340
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bbe589382391ac9162cb081d637b846adacea6f OP_EQUAL
address
3Miuw2VmXEiKz1qjnCu355oLFjXQ1zUK3a
transaction
1725121d346f386e983e59887130344aa97dd5e80697017c4d59405c816537b7